Keeping Your uPVC Patio Door Hinges in Good Condition

Glass-Replacement-150x150.jpgUpvc patio doors are a stylish option that effortlessly connects your home's interior to its outdoor living spaces. They're also incredibly durable and secure.

Most upvc patio door are fitted with either butt hinges or flag hinges. Both hinges are made up of two components connected with a pin, which is the hinge's axis.

The Best Hinges to Choose

Hinges are often overlooked as a key component of the door's functionality. They aid in ensuring that doors can be opened and closed easily. They also provide many security features, like offering tamper resistance and stopping unintentional removal of the door from a frame. There are many different designs and materials to choose from and it is crucial to select the right hinges for your needs.

For [Redirect Only] instance, if you have a uPVC composite door, it could require different hinges than a standard uPVC door. Composite doors are superior for weather resistance, security and durability. They are also designed to enhance the aesthetics of your home which makes them a perfect option for modern homes.

The right hinges will ensure that your conservatory door hinge replacement closes and opens correctly and that there aren't any issues like draughts or leaks. To ensure this, you should make sure that the hinges have been properly aligned. This can be achieved by adjusting the hinge screws or using the fix jig.

The kind of hinges that you require will depend on the type of door you have, but there are three main kinds of uPVC door hinges that are flag, T, and rebated. Flag hinges are attached to the sides of the door. T hinges can be fitted into rebates, and rebated are affixed to the frame. The type of door hinge you choose will depend on the size and design, the flexibility you require, as well as the manner in which it will be employed.

The screws on the hinges for the flag can be adjusted to suit the height and depth of the doors, whereas the T hinges can move the door both vertically and horizontally. Adjustments can be made by using an Allen key. Be sure to adjust the hinge at all three points to ensure the door is straight and aligned with the frame. A rebated hinge can also be adjusted by loosing the screw on the side of the frame, allowing for lateral movement.

Getting Started

Keeping your upvc door hinges well-maintained and in good condition will ensure that they'll continue to function efficiently. Cleaning the hinges and lubricating them is part of this. Also, make sure they are aligned properly. Regular maintenance can help remove gaps, draughts and other energy-wasting elements within the door.

The type of uPVC door you are using will determine how to keep your hinges in good condition. If you aren't sure about the kind of uPVC hinges that are on your door, you can ask the manufacturer or a professional uPVC installation.

Most uPVC doors and frames are equipped with adjustable flag or T-hinges that ensure the most optimal alignment and positioning of the door. This adjustment is usually made without removing the hinges from either the door or the frame. To achieve the correct level of alignment, it's necessary to employ a spirit level to take measurements of the gap between the door and the frame at the top and middle. If the gap is different, it is necessary to adjust the height of the hinge accordingly.

If you aren't satisfied with the results of your uPVC hinges' adjustments, it's time to replace them. It's worth exploring the internet and specialist outlets to see what the costs are for new uPVC hinges and what options are available in terms of features, quality and performance.

Installation

Like the door itself it is essential to check the door regularly and adjustment of the hinges is important to ensure your uPVC patio doors operating properly. This will ensure that the door closes easily and keeps moisture and rain out of the home. It also helps to prevent drafts.

Before you start to make adjustments, you must understand what kind of hinge you're using. There are three types of hinges: T hinges, rebate hinges, and flag hinges. The majority of modern uPVC door hinges have a flag hinge that allows you to adjust your door vertically as well as horizontally. T hinges allow for lateral adjustments. Butt hinges are commonly used on older uPVC door frames and allow the lateral adjustment.

Make use of a fixing jig when installing the new uPVC hinge plate or sash to mark the location of the screw holes. The jig will assist you to pre-drill the hinge plate to make the process easier and more accurate. Once the screws have been tightened, you'll need to add packers to support the sash to prevent damage to both the frame and uPVC profiles.

Depending on what type of uPVC patio doors you have the directions for putting in the hinges will differ. The process for fitting hinges is identical for all. After drilling the holes, the hinges can be screwed in place using the drill that is cordless.

After the hinges are fitted to the hinges, you can adjust the compression by removing or adding shims. This can be done by loosening the screw on the bottom of the hinge, then making a few full turns to check the difference, and then changing the screw in increments until correct position is achieved.

Once you've sorted out the type hinge you have and how to adjust it, you're able to look at the other areas of the door to ensure everything is working properly. Once you have your uPVC doors aligned and positioned, it is easier to adjust the roller points, draught strip, or lock strike.

Maintenance

Like everything else that are made of upvc, doors require a certain level of maintenance to ensure they function as intended. This may include a yearly inspection, cleaning, lubrication and adjustments of hinges and locks. If you notice any issues like a drafty door or a sticky lock, it is crucial to address them promptly and professionally to avoid further damage or cost.

It is important to identify the kind of hinges you will find on your doors made of upvc order to adjust them correctly. The majority of Upvc doors utilize butt or flag hinges, that are typically found on older frames. They aren't easy to adjust without the right tools. With an Allen key and screwdriver, you can adjust the horizontal and vertical alignments of a upvc door. The adjustment points are typically located in the hinge plates, and are identified with an "H". You can also check that the gap between the door and the frame is even.

It is best to adjust a upvc double glazed window hinge repair using the least amount force. This is because applying too much pressure can damage the hinge or cause it to shift out of place. To balance the force, it is an ideal idea to loosen the hinge on one side before tightening it on the opposite. It's also important to have a sturdy ladder or step stool handy when working with doors made of upvc, as they can be larger.

The most common problems with hinges for patio doors made of upvc result from wear and tear and incorrect installation. Fortunately, many of these can be resolved by regular maintenance and easy DIY fixes.

It is important to regularly clean the seals on upvc doors because dirt, grime and other contaminants can harm the gaskets made of rubber, and reduce the performance. Using a soft cloth, soapy water, and gentle pressure is the most effective way to clean your upvc door and protect its seals. It's also a good idea to schedule regular maintenance so that any problems can be addressed immediately before they get worse.
